Understanding Run-Flat Tires and Why You Might Replace Them
Yes, you can often replace run-flat tires with regular tires, provided your vehicle's original specifications and wheel design accommodate this change without compromising safety. The decision hinges on your vehicle's intended use, its tire pressure monitoring system (TPMS), and the specific capabilities of your wheels.

Run-flat tires are engineered with reinforced sidewalls, enabling them to support the vehicle's weight for a limited distance at reduced speeds (typically 50 miles at 50 mph) even after losing all air pressure. This capability eliminates the immediate need for a roadside flat tire change service or carrying a spare. However, this reinforced construction often results in a firmer ride, increased tire noise, and a higher replacement cost compared to conventional tires. Many drivers opt to switch back to regular tires to regain ride comfort, reduce expenses, or because their vehicle wasn't originally designed with run-flats as a mandatory feature.
The primary consideration involves whether your vehicle's original manufacturer intended for it to use run-flat tires. Some vehicles are equipped with suspension systems tuned specifically for the stiffer sidewalls of run-flats. Replacing them with standard tires could alter the vehicle's handling characteristics. Furthermore, vehicles originally equipped with run-flats typically lack a spare tire, relying entirely on the run-flat functionality.
It is imperative to acknowledge that not all wheels designed for run-flat tires are suitable for standard tires. While most modern wheels are generally compatible, older or specialized designs might present issues. Always verify your wheel's specifications before making the switch.
Key Factors for Replacing Run-Flats with Standard Tires
What happens when you swap run-flats for regular tires? The most significant shift you'll notice is a more compliant ride. Standard tires absorb road imperfections better, leading to reduced vibration and a quieter cabin experience. This benefit is a primary driver for drivers seeking to revert from run-flats, especially for daily commuting or long-distance travel where comfort is paramount.

The flexibility of a standard tire's sidewall allows it to deform and rebound more readily, softening the impact of bumps and uneven surfaces. Run-flat tires, with their stiff, self-supporting sidewalls, transmit more of these impacts directly to the vehicle's chassis, contributing to a harsher ride.
Tire Pressure Monitoring System (TPMS) Implications
Understanding this principle is fundamental. Run-flat tires are designed to be driven on while deflated, meaning the vehicle's Tire Pressure Monitoring System (TPMS) is essential. It alerts you when a tire has lost pressure. If you switch to standard tires, your TPMS will still function, alerting you to low pressure. However, unlike with run-flats, a flat tire with standard tires will require immediate attention – a flat tire mobile service or a full tire change service, as the tire cannot support the vehicle's weight.
Confirm your vehicle's TPMS sensors are functioning correctly before installing new standard tires to ensure you receive timely alerts.

Wheel Compatibility and Safety
Our analysis indicates that most alloy wheels designed for run-flat tires can safely accommodate standard tires. The bead seat area, which seals the tire to the wheel, is typically designed to handle both types. However, it is crucial to ensure the tire bead seals properly to the rim to prevent air leaks. If the wheel has any damage or corrosion, it can compromise this seal.
The primary consideration involves the tire's size and load rating. You must select standard tires that match the original tire size specifications for your vehicle, including the correct load index and speed rating. Using tires that are undersized or not rated for your vehicle's weight and speed could lead to tire failure and a dangerous loss of control.
The most critical factor when replacing run-flats is ensuring the chosen standard tires are correctly rated and compatible with your vehicle's specific requirements.

The Conversion Process: What to Expect
What should you do if you decide to replace your run-flat tires with regular ones? The process itself is straightforward and similar to any standard tire replacement. You'll need to visit a tire shop or a mobile flat tire service that offers a flat tire service mobile. They will dismount the old run-flat tires and mount, balance, and install the new standard tires.
It's essential to have the wheels inspected during this process. Tire shops can check for damage, corrosion, or bends that might affect the seal for regular tires. They will also check your TPMS sensors and recalibrate them if necessary. The overall cost difference can be significant. Standard tires are generally less expensive to purchase than run-flat tires. Additionally, the ride comfort improvement often justifies the conversion for many drivers. While the initial cost of the tire change service and potentially a spare tire or repair kit is an investment, the long-term savings on tire purchases and the enhanced driving experience are considerable.
